Abstract

Official abstract text for this publication.

The present invention relates to a tile fastening arrangement of a gas-turbine combustion chamber having a combustion chamber wall with tiles fastened to said combustion chamber wall at a distance from the latter, characterized in that the tile is provided with an annular flange arranged on its side assigned to the combustion chamber wall, said flange being dimensioned to match a recess of the combustion chamber wall and fastened to the combustion chamber wall by means of a fastening element which engages in the combustion chamber wall.

First claim

Opening claim text (preview).

What is claimed is: 1. A tile fastening arrangement of a gas-turbine combustion chamber comprising: a tile having an annular flange, said annular flange having an interior screw thread; a combustion chamber wall having a circular hole through an outer side of said combustion chamber wall facing away from the tile, said tile fastened to said combustion chamber wall at a distance from said combustion chamber wall; and a cup-shaped fastening element comprising a rim, a cylindrical body, and a base, said rim extending around an end of said cylindrical body opposite said base, said cylindrical body having an external screw thread, wherein said annular flange is located on a side of said tile facing an inner side of said combustion chamber wall, an outer diameter of a top portion of said annular flange dimensioned to fit within an inner diameter of said circular hole, an outer diameter of a bottom portion of said annular flange dimensioned to be greater than said inner diameter of said circular hole, said tile fastened to the combustion chamber wall by said top portion inserted into said circular hole with said bottom portion contacting said inner side and said cylindrical body passing through said circular hole with said rim contacting said outer side and said external screw thread engaging said interior screw thread within said circular hole in the combustion chamber wall. 2. The tile fastening arrangement in accordance with claim 1 , wherein said rim of said fastening element is round and a plurality of first air passage holes are located in a center area of said base. 3. The tile fastening arrangement in accordance with claim 2 , wherein said tile includes a plurality of second air passage holes at least within an area of the annular flange. 4. The tile fastening arrangement in accordance with claim 1 , wherein the fastening element includes on said rim a tool engaging surface. 5. A tile fastening arrangement of a gas-turbine combustion chamber comprising: a plurality of tiles, each one of said plurality of tiles having an annular flange, said annular flange having an interior screw thread; a combustion chamber wall with said plurality of tiles fastened to said combustion chamber wall at a distance from said combustion chamber wall, said combustion chamber wall having at least one circular hole; and a cup-shaped fastening element comprising a rim, a cylindrical body, and a base, said rim extending around an end of said cylindrical body opposite said base, said base having a plurality of first air passage holes, said cylindrical body having an external screw thread, wherein said cylindrical body passes through the circular hole from a side of said combustion chamber wall facing away from the tiles, said rim contacting said side and said external screw thread connected directly to the interior screw thread of said annular flange of said one of said plurality of tiles. 6. The tile fastening arrangement in accordance with claim 5 , further comprising a plurality of second air passage holes located within an area of the annular flange.
